Project #1: From Cluttered Spare Room to Streamlined Storage in Newport

Client: Amanda & Josh, Newport

Challenge: An unused guest room became a dumping ground for clothes, kids’ gear, and seasonal items.

Solution: A full-wall built-in wardrobe with overhead cupboards, adjustable shelving, and integrated laundry hampers.

“We honestly didn’t think the room had this much potential. Robes Collective maximised every inch, and now it’s the most organised space in the house. The built-in hampers were a game-changer.”

— Amanda, Newport

Before & After:

• Before: mismatched furniture, overflowing plastic tubs, no structure

• After: full-height custom cabinetry in soft matte white with timber accents, LED lighting, soft-close drawers


Project #2: Compact Bedroom, Maximum Functionality in Yarraville

Client: Theo, Yarraville

Challenge: A small master bedroom with no built-in storage, and very limited floor space.

Solution: Custom sliding-door wardrobe with mirrored panels, internal lighting, and pull-out shoe racks.

“Every time I open this wardrobe, I’m blown away. It feels like a designer closet — and it fits in a tiny space. I never thought something this slick could be custom-made for my little bedroom.”

— Theo, Yarraville

Highlights:

• Sliding doors saved space

• Mirrored panels brightened the room

• Internal fit-out included drawers, racks and shelving tailored to Theo’s needs

Project #3: Walk-In Wardrobe Worthy of a Magazine in Williamstown

Client: Jacinta, Williamstown

Challenge: A large space with no existing storage — Jacinta wanted a luxurious walk-in robe that matched the aesthetic of her new ensuite.

Solution: Fully custom walk-in with dual-sided hanging zones, display shelving, built-in vanity, and soft ambient lighting.

“It’s honestly my favourite part of the house now. I use it every day and still get excited walking in. Robes Collective nailed the vision — it’s functional, elegant, and completely personalised.”

— Jacinta, Williamstown

Design features:

• Warm oak cabinetry with brushed brass handles

• Backlit shelving for bags and accessories

• Vanity space with custom mirror and drawer layout

Project #4: Matching Robes Across a Whole Home in Altona

Client: Sofia & Luke, Altona

Challenge: Renovating an entire home — wanted cohesive custom wardrobes in the master, guest, and hallway.

Solution: Three separate built-in robes designed with matching materials, finishes and accessories — each tailored to the room it served.

“We didn’t want each room to feel disconnected. Robes Collective helped us create a design language that flowed through the house. The consistency makes the whole renovation feel high-end.”

— Sofia, Altona

Details:

• Master robe with mirrored sliding doors and black pull-out accessories

• Guest bedroom with simple shelving and soft-close drawers

• Entry hallway cupboard designed for coats, shoes and umbrellas

Project #5: A Busy Family’s Dream Storage in Seddon

Client: Melissa & Dave, Seddon

Challenge: A family of five and zero storage. Toys, sports gear, and clothing were taking over the house.

Solution: Built-in robes in three kids’ bedrooms, plus hallway and laundry cabinetry — all custom designed for real life.

“They really got what we needed. Not just shelves and drawers, but things like backpack hooks, sports shelves, and even hidden charging stations for tablets. It’s changed how we live.”

— Melissa, Seddon

Extras:

• Custom colour palette to suit each child’s personality

• Durable finishes for high-traffic areas

• Smart internal compartments with future growth in mind
